Personal Life
Dhorasoo is of Indo-Mauritian origin. He belongs to the Telugu community, his ancestors having migrated as indentured labourers to Mauritius from the south Indian state of Andhra Pradesh, and were of the Hindu faith. He began university studies in economics before committing to professional football.
He is married to longtime girlfriend Émilie and has two daughters, Rose (born 8 March 2003), and Sara (13 March 2005).
He has spoken out against bigotry and in 2003 he started actively supporting Paris Foot Gay, a football club which combats homophobia and other discrimination in the sport. Dhorasoo also works actively to fight poverty in countries such as Mauritius and has established several programs for it.
